No person, between the hours of 10:00 p.m. and
dawn, shall throw or cast the rays of any illuminating device on any
field, woods or marsh in Mannington Township where deer or other animals
may reasonably be expected to be found, with the following exceptions:
A. A light may be used at any time by a person legally
hunting with a dog for raccoons or opossums.
B. Lights may be used at any time by the the owner or
tenant of land, or those having the consent of the owner or tenant
on such land, for purposes other than "spotlighting" or illuminating
deer or other undomesticated animals.
C. Lights may be used at any time by public officials
and other authorized persons for law enforcement, disaster control,
rescue work, fire fighting, recovery of disabled vehicles or protection
of property.
[Amended 7-6-2006 by 06-10]
Violations of this article shall be punishable as provided in §
1-15 of this Code.
